摘 要:架空输电线路地线上的电能损耗虽然在电网中的损耗所占比例不大,但是随着输电线路电压等级越高,线路越长,地线上的电能损耗就越大,因此如何降低地线损耗,合理选择地线的运行方式变的意义重大。本文通过分析了电能在地线上产生损耗的原因,并通过工程实例进行地线运行方式的全寿命周期比较分析,最终得出对架空输电线路采用分段绝缘的运行方式,并对地线进行合理换位,可有效地减少地线上的感应电压,使电线上的损耗降低到最小。Although the power loss on the ground wire of overhead transmission line is not large,but with the increasing of grade of power system,the line is getting longer and longer,the power loss on the ground wire becomes more and more remarkable. Therefore,research on its reduction and reasonable selection of the operation mode has great significance for energy saving. The cause of the electric energy loss has been analyzed,and through the whole life cycle of ground operation mode on the engineering example is compared and analyzed. It is determined that the operation mode of sectional insulation and reasonable transposition of the ground wire can considerably reduce the inductive voltage on the ground wire,then the power losses on the wire is reduced to a minimum value.
